How does car insurance work in Edmonton Alberta?

In Edmonton, from the moment you own a vehicle, you must insure it through a private insurer. Rates are regulated by the Alberta government.

In Alberta they use a grid rating program to establish the maximum premiums drivers should pay for their basic coverage (third party liability and accident benefits). The lower you are on the grid program, the less you will pay for you car insurance premium. The other coverages that are optional depend on the insurance company rates.

What is the average car insurance coverage in Edmonton?

In Edmonton, there are several car coverages that are mandatory by law:

  • Third-party liability. It covers you for:
  • Material damage and bodily injury caused to others by your fault.
  • The minimum mandatory amount is $200,000.
  • Accident benefits coverage. This insurance provides protection for bodily injury and:
  • Covers you if you are injured in an accident regardless of who is at fault.
  • Covers the medical staff involved in the accident: medical care, rehabilitation and auxiliary care services.
  • Covers income replacement.

Here are the most common options you can add to your car insurance to be best protected:

  • Collision car insurance: This auto insurance protects you in the event of a collision of your vehicle with an object, which can also be the rollover of your vehicle. This insurance covers property damage caused by this accident. For example, if you hit a traffic sign, you will be covered by collision insurance. This coverage is not mandatory.
  • Comprehensive car insurance: This insurance protects you for anything that is not collision or upset, as the name suggests, therefore for anything that is vandalism, glass breakage, theft, fire. If you park your vehicle on the street and when you come back, one of the windows has been broken, you will be able to use this insurance if you have subscribed to it. It is possible to make car insurance estimates to see how much you want to be insured up to.
  • Specified Perils Auto Insurance: It covers you for risks that you have specified in the contract. For example, you can mention glass breakage but not include vandalism, theft but not include fire.
  • All-risk car insurance: This insurance is a combination of all other insurances: collision, payout and collision free. The deductible is the same for all damages. You will thus be protected for all incidents beyond your control (vandalism, theft, fire) but also for incidents resulting from a road accident, collision with an object, or the overturning of your vehicle.

How to get car insurance quotes in Edmonton?

There are many options for car insurance companies in Edmonton: TD car insurance, RBC car insurance, Desjardins car insurance or AMA car insurance, amongst many other... Thus, drivers in Edmonton can get a quote through car insurance brokers, agents or directly from an insurer.

When you request a car insurance quote, you will need:

  • The vehicle’s make and model
  • Your VIN (vehicle identification number)
  • Your Social Insurance Number
  • Driver’s license
  • Your previous insurance (if any)

Good to know

Insurers may ask you who else will drive the vehicle, where you’ll regularly drive and how much. They will look at your driving record. Demerit points, speeding tickets, previous accidents and insurance gaps will mean higher quotes.

When purchasing insurance it is important to compare because companies sometimes give very different rates. You should consider if you want to add collision or upset and comprehensive coverage in addition to the mandatory insurance. Beyond that, there are many endorsements to enhance your car insurance policy. If you have a new vehicle you might like a waiver of depreciation which reimburses you for the purchase value of your new vehicle if it is declared a total loss in the first 24 months you have it.

What are the best car insurance discounts in Edmonton?

Edmonton auto insurers offer many discounts to save money on your car insurance. Here are some of the best known:

  • Group Discount: You can benefit from a discount if you are part of a group, this can be members of an association, employees of the same company etc.
  • Discount for experienced drivers: You can get a discount if you have a good driving record and are over 50 years old.
  • Discount for combined policies: You can get a discount by combining your car and home insurance for example, the discount is often between 5 and 15%.
  • Young Driver Discounts: Many insurers offer discounts for young drivers because car insurance premium for young people is quite high. In Edmonton, there a lot of students, due to their university: Concordia University of Edmonton, King's University, MacEwan University... This kind of discount makes cheap car insurance in Edmonton possible for new drivers.
  • Discount for winter tires: It’s snowing in Edmonton! That’s why insurers often offer a discount if you add snow tires to your vehicle.
  • Retiree discount: You may be eligible for a 15% discount on Accident Benefits.
  • Renewal Discount: Your loyalty can be rewarded by some insurers, if for example you have been with them for many years without having caused any accidents. You may also be eligible for other discounts depending on the auto insurers in Ontario.
  • Low mileage discount: If you drive under a certain distance every year, you'll get a discount and pay less than the average cost of car insurance.
  • Adding security to your vehicle.

How much is car insurance in Edmonton?

The price of car insurance in Edmonton depends on multiple factors:

  • Your age and sex.
  • Your driving record (i.e. your driving history).
  • The place where you live: it won’t be the same thing if you live in a city or in the countryside!
  • The type of vehicle you drive: Depending on the vehicle you drive, your premium will increase or not. If it is a really a model that can be easily stolen, your premium will get higher. If you drive one of the most stolen cars, it is quite sure that your premium will tend to be higher.
  • The use you make of your vehicle: are your journeys to and from work daily, for example? Do you use your vehicle for business purposes?
  • The number of people insured on your car insurance and their driving level.
  • The date you obtained your driver’s license.
  • Third party liability: did you choose $1,000,000 third party liability? More? Less? This changes your premium a lot!
  • The optional coverage: did you add accident forgiveness for example? Roadside assistance? Same, this impacts your premium.

On average though, Edmonton car insurance rates are at about $1,316 per year, which is really high.

Watch out!

If you choose a car that is really recent, your car insurance will cost you 20% more than a 15 years old car.

Why is car insurance in Edmonton so expensive?

Edmonton is not known to have the most expensive car insurance premium in Alberta, but still Edmonton is a really expensive city. Edmonton premium car insurance is higher because:

  • Car theft: Edmonton is facing issue with auto theft. In 2019, more than 3,500 vehicles were stolen.
  • Bad drivers: Driving and texting is known to be an issue in Edmonton, so is drunk driving...
  • Be aware in Edmonton: the weather can be bad and there are a lot of highway (i.e. Highway 14, Highway 216, Highway 2, Highway 28...).

Average price of car insurance in Edmonton is $1,300 per year, which is really high.
